The size of Seddon is approximately 0.9 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 2.5% of total area. The population of Seddon in 2016 was 5123 people. By 2021 the population was 5143 showing a population growth of 0.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Seddon is 30-39 years. Households in Seddon are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$3000 - $3999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Seddon work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 58.90% of the homes in Seddon were owner-occupied compared with 57.00% in 2016.
